Output 39ef3714560dcddffaa24fbb53786f962bf60431d504f0bd8a90119e00be023f:1

value
1072630
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 04b3b66346672c8b1dbcf2f88719357a5e5d554b220d6f15601f9d1adfba9203
address
bc1pqjemvc6xvukgk8du7tugwxf40f09642tygxk79tqr7w34ha6jgpsw3shtj
transaction
39ef3714560dcddffaa24fbb53786f962bf60431d504f0bd8a90119e00be023f
spent
true